In the past two years the coalition government of the UK has been putting a lot of effort in their immigration policy. The prime minister has even promised to cut the immigration from outside Europe, down to tens of thousands by the end of 2015. For example, foreign students will have a few months after completing their courses to find a licensed sponsor who will pay them at least 20.000 pounds otherwise they have to leave the country.…

This week, Brandeis Immigration Education Initiative (BIEI), has come out with an event titled, “The Immigrant Experience at Brandeis,” which will consist of learning more about the different and unique immigrant experiences in the U.S. They organized a campaign that would display different portraits and original stories of the diverse students at Brandeis—very much à la Humans of New York (HONY). The event took place at SCC on February 4th, 2016, and it centered in proving that the immigrant experience is not one sole narrative as many would think. In fact, the photo installation tried to proved that there are immigrants in the U.S. from distinct countries, races, religions, social backgrounds, and personal experiences in one common place:…

Immigration is not a human right, it is not a solution for a problem either, and immigrants who are denied admission into another country cannot claim it is violating their human rights because there are other options rather than emigrating. The article “Justice in Immigration” written by David Miller explains that nations have the ability to decide if they want to help immigrants and if they choose not to, it is not a violation of human rights. The article argues that refugees, people who are trying to get into another country since their human rights are under attacked, should be allowed to migrate, but to become a citizen or to even receive help is completely up to the other states.
